The Origins of Veleco Scooters
Established in 2011, Veleco is a European brand name rooted in Poland. The company initially began as a producer of electric scooters, mostly designed for mobility and convenience. As need increased for greener transport services, Veleco expanded its item line to include a variety of electric scooters that deal with both mobility-impaired users and daily commuters. With a focus on quality, innovation, and sustainability, Veleco has effectively tapped into the electric car market.

Veleco puts considerable significance on local production and European requirements. The business's headquarters are situated in Poland, and while Veleco scooters are designed and crafted in Europe, the manufacturing operations have actually operated mainly overseas, resolving the requirement for cost-effective production without jeopardizing quality.
Production Process and Location
Veleco's production procedure is characterized by stringent quality control steps, ensuring that every scooter fulfills strenuous European security requirements. Here's a short summary of the production procedure:

Design and Engineering: The design stage is based in Poland, where teams deal with ingenious functions and ergonomics to boost user experience.

Sourcing Components: Key parts such as batteries, motors, and electronic systems are sourced from respectable suppliers across Europe and Asia.

Assembly: Most of the assembly takes place in factories found in Asia, particularly in China. This prevails practice in the electric lorry market, as it enables for efficient production scales and expense savings.

Quality Control: Following assembly, each scooter goes through a thorough quality control process. Just scooters that satisfy Veleco's rigid requirements are sent to market.

Distribution: Finally, the scooters are delivered to different global markets, including numerous European nations.
